This Photograph from Musculoskeletal Health Australia’s analogue Photographic collection has been digitised and catalogued thanks to the Victoria State Government and the Public Record Of Victoria (PROV) Local History Grant Program (Round 18: 2019-2020 and Round 20: 2021-2022).
In preparation for the construction of the Arthritis Foundation of Victoria's new building at 263-265 Kooyong Rd, Elsternwick, an event was held on the 8th of December, 1993, to commemorate the pegging of the site. This photo is a close up of the guests as they watch the proceedings. Amongst the group is board member, Heather Rose (wearing a red jacket), AFV CEO, Shirley Caulfield (in a yellow and black ensemble), and behind Shirley, Chairman of the Appeal Committee, Bill Dix (in a black suit).
